Technical Field
The utility model relates to a technical field is made in the foamed plastic production, specifically is a spray cooling device is used in foamed plastic seat production.
Background
Foamed plastic is a product which is formed by foaming and leads plastic to generate a micropore structure, the foamed plastic can be divided into two types according to the cell structure, if most of air holes are communicated with each other, the foamed plastic is called open-cell foamed plastic, if most of the air holes are separated from each other, the foaming structure is called closed-cell foaming plastic, the open-cell or closed-cell foaming structure is determined by a manufacturing method, the foaming plastic is usually formed by a thermosetting method in the production process, the plastic which is just formed has high temperature, and needs to be immediately cooled by a cooling device, the existing cooling device is usually relatively fixed in position of a spraying mechanism, only can be singly cooled, cannot be operated in batches, and influences the working efficiency, and when the cooling liquid contacts with the high-temperature foamed plastic, a large amount of harmful gas can be generated, and great harm is caused to the health of workers.

The working principle is as follows:
put required refrigerated expanded plastics in 5 below working plates in proper order through external device, start self priming pump 8, liquid from feeding mechanism 7 transmission to spraying mechanism 9 of using of cooling through self priming pump 8, and spray to the expanded plastics of below through spraying mechanism 9 on, starter motor 6, drive lead screw 15 through motor 6 and rotate, thereby drive slider 17 back-and-forth movement, and then drive and spray mechanism 9 back-and-forth movement, realize the purpose of operation in batches, then start induced fan 11, harmful gas that will produce through induced fan 11 inhales in exhaust pipe 12, and finally discharge into in the dust accumulation case 13, after the work is accomplished, through starter motor 6, will spray mechanism 9 and remove to the initial point, wait for next work.
